Westwood's Fab Hot Dogs Clears Final Hurdle

The new restaurant says it will announce an opening date soon.

After weeks of delays, it seems the Fab Hot Dogs location in Westwood Village might finally be ready to open soon.

In a recent Facebook post, the eatery said its plans for a new outdoor patio had been approved.

"We have obtained all approvals for our new outdoor patio at our new Westwood Village location and construction is full speed ahead. We will announce an opening date very soon. We are so excited!!"

The restaurant announced in mid-March that it was "sorting through the mountain of specific rules and regulations related to the historical building that we occupy."

A new patio and some signage on the outside of the building needed the Westwood Historical Society's stamp of approval, owner Joe Fabrocini previously told Patch.

Fabrocini said in February that construction at the new restaurant was about halfway done. Major renovations are planned for the location at 920 Broxton Ave.
